AI agents use roughly 600 times more energy than a simple chat prompt

Climate scientist Zeke Hausfather tracked his Claude Code usage over eight weeks: 3.2 billion tokens and about 170 kWh of data center electricity. Per prompt, that's roughly 600 times more than a typical AI chat. His data shows how much the low figures reported by Google and OpenAI distort the reality of agent-based AI.
